阿里云服务器部署实战:从购买到环境配置全攻略
29 浏览量
更新于2024-08-31
收藏 518KB PDF 举报
"这篇教程详细介绍了从零开始部署服务器环境的步骤,包括购买阿里云服务器、设置root密码、网络连通性检查、以及安装必要的软件环境如JDK、MySQL、Redis和Tomcat等。"
在IT行业中,部署服务器环境是开发者必备的技能之一。这篇教程以实践为导向,为初学者提供了详尽的指导。首先,购买服务器是在云服务提供商(如阿里云)上进行的,选择合适的操作系统,如CentOS 7.3,并设置root账户的密码。完成这些步骤后,通过ping命令验证服务器与外部网络的连通性,这是确保后续部署工作正常进行的基础。
在服务器环境的构建过程中,教程提到了几个关键组件的安装:
1. JDK:Java Development Kit是开发Java应用的必备工具。教程中推荐使用命令行下载并安装JDK 1.8,通过`wget`命令获取RPM包,然后使用`chmod +x`赋予执行权限,最后使用`rpm -ivh`命令进行安装。安装成功后,可以通过`java -version`和`which java`命令检查安装状态。
2. MySQL:作为常用的数据库管理系统,MySQL 5.1.47的安装同样采用命令行下载和安装。`wget`用于下载安装包,然后执行安装命令。安装完成后,需要配置相关环境变量和启动服务。
3. Redis:作为高速缓存系统,Redis 4.0.2的安装方法类似,但可能需要手动编译安装。教程未详细说明,通常涉及下载源码,解压,配置,编译和安装。
4. Tomcat:作为Java应用服务器,Tomcat 8.5.53的安装也需下载RPM包或源码包,然后进行安装和配置。启动Tomcat服务后,可以通过浏览器访问默认端口(8080)验证是否运行正常。
5. OpenResty:这是一个基于Nginx的高性能Web平台,常用于API Gateway和动态内容处理。安装过程通常包括下载、编译和配置,但教程中并未展开。
在实际操作中,每个步骤都可能涉及到更多细节,如安全配置、防火墙规则、数据备份、日志监控等。不过,这篇教程为初学者提供了一个基础的起点,让他们能够逐步熟悉服务器环境的搭建过程。随着经验的积累,开发者可以深入学习更复杂的服务配置和管理技巧,以满足不同的项目需求。
2020-03-19 上传
2021-03-03 上传
2023-04-07 上传
2018-01-05 上传
2019-06-23 上传
2017-08-30 上传
2024-03-12 上传
2021-12-21 上传
weixin_38632247
- 粉丝: 8
- 资源: 1000
最新资源
- MATLAB新功能:Multi-frame ViewRGB制作彩色图阴影
- XKCD Substitutions 3-crx插件:创新的网页文字替换工具
- Python实现8位等离子效果开源项目plasma.py解读
- 维护商店移动应用:基于PhoneGap的移动API应用
- Laravel-Admin的Redis Manager扩展使用教程
- Jekyll代理主题使用指南及文件结构解析
- cPanel中PHP多版本插件的安装与配置指南
- 深入探讨React和Typescript在Alias kopio游戏中的应用
- node.js OSC服务器实现:Gibber消息转换技术解析
- 体验最新升级版的mdbootstrap pro 6.1.0组件库
- 超市盘点过机系统实现与delphi应用
- Boogle: 探索 Python 编程的 Boggle 仿制品
- C++实现的Physics2D简易2D物理模拟
- 傅里叶级数在分数阶微分积分计算中的应用与实现
- Windows Phone与PhoneGap应用隔离存储文件访问方法
- iso8601-interval-recurrence:掌握ISO8601日期范围与重复间隔检查